The Japan Foundation, Los Angeles aims to support Japanese language education, as well as arts and cultural programs. It provides grants, information on scholarships, and other resources to teachers, institutions, and students. The organization also connects with other grants and scholarships, like those from the Center for Global Partnership's Intellectual and Grassroots Exchange programs, to further promote its aims.
The Japanese-Language Education Project Grant by The Japan Foundation, Los Angeles offers financial assistance for projects that enhance Japanese language education on a large scale, such as nationwide, statewide, or region-wide. The grant aims to benefit multiple Japanese language programs and a wide range of teachers. Funded activities could include workshops, seminars, conferences that not only focus on Japanese language education but also incorporate Japan Studies to enrich content-based and project-based learning. Additionally, the grant supports original projects that bridge Japanese language education with Japan Studies, advocacy projects to increase the visibility of Japanese-language education, articulation projects to improve educational coherence, survey/research projects to analyze the current state or demographics of Japanese-language education, and the development of teaching materials.
